One of my presents to myself upon entering retirement was to have myself fitted for a shotgun. For that, I went to the Orvis Sandanona facility in Millbrook, NY.
The process was intriguing. A painted steel plate 16 yards away, and a marvelous contraption called a Try gun. Repeated firings at that plate....lift the gun, point, fire....along with some keen observation by the fitter. Changes to the configuration of the trygun until every shot was in the center of the plate (which was where I was looking). The gun was a Guerini SXS. I returned home with a set of measurements that have allowed me to make some meaningful adjustments to my guns. A biggie was, in fact, LOP. As it has turned out, virtually all commercial stocks are too short for my 15 1/4” LOP.
